Departments: Dean's Office, Curriculum & Instruction Jacqueline Edmondson teaches undergraduate and graduate courses in reading and language arts, and she teaches graduate seminars on special topics that include situated literacies and education policy. Jackie’s research is focused on education policy, rural schools and communities, and biography. Her books include America Reads: A Critical Policy Study (2000), Prairie Town: Redefining Rural Life in an Age of Globalization (2003), Understanding and Applying Critical Policy Study: Reading Educators Advocating for Change (2004), Venus and Serena Williams: A Biography (2005), Reading Education Policy (2005 - co-edited with Patrick Shannon), and Condoleezza Rice: A Biography (2006).
